RGSmoothgallery & PMKSlimbox
| Autor | Nachricht |
|---|---|
|
Verfasst am: 24. 07. 2008 [15:36]
|
|
|
Sares
Themenersteller
Dabei seit: 12.06.2006
Beiträge: 52
|
Hi, folgende Ausgangssituation: TYPO3 4.1.7. RGSmoothGallery 1.4.0 RGSlideshow 1.4.0 PMK Slimbox 2.3.1 t3mootools 1.2.1 Sowohl die RGSmoothGallery als auch die PMK Slimbox funktionieren getrennt ohne Probleme, es sollte die Grundkonfiguration also eigentlich soweit passen. Dennoch kommt es zu Probleme, wenn sich die beiden auf einer Seite treffen (RGSmoothgallery als PlugIn). Dabei tritt folgendes Verhalten auf: In der SmoothGallery wird das erste Bild ganz normal geladen, nach ca. 2 Sekunden (statt der eingestellten 6) findet ein Bildwechsel statt und es ist danach nur mehr der Ajax-Spinner zu sehen (hier auch nicht der, der beim ersten Laden der Seite angezeigt wird und auch im CSS definiert ist). Es wird kein weiteres Bild mehr geladen und der Browser fährt sich irgendwann fest. Das Verhalten erinnert also sehr stark an folgenden Thread: www.typo3.net/index.php?id=13&action=list_post&tid=63632&page=1 Wenn ich im Template Include Static die PMK Slimbox wieder rausnehme funkt alles sofort wieder. Ich habe auch bereits alle Variationen der Reihenfolge in Include Static ausprobiert (war glaube ich in einem anderen Thread zu lesen) aber auch keine Verbesserung der Situation. Wenn ich mir in diesem Zusammenhang den Source-Code anschaue, dann scheint dieser Eingriff auch nicht wirklich irgendetwas zu bewirken, da die RGSmoothgallery immer nach den t3mootools und vor der PMK Slimbox eingebunden wird. Ich dachte eigentlich, daß sich die 3 Extensions RGSmoothgallery, RGSlideshow & PMK Slimbox auf Basis der t3mootools eigentlich vertragen, aber leider ... Keine Ahnung, was ich da noch probieren könnte. Vielleicht hat ja jemand einen Tipp für mich parat, was ich noch austesten könnte?? Vielen Dank für eure Hilfe und eure Zeit! Sares |
|
Verfasst am: 27. 07. 2008 [08:26]
|
|
|
Sares
Themenersteller
Dabei seit: 12.06.2006
Beiträge: 52
|
Hallo, ich konnte das Problem weiter eingrenzen, nachdem ich die Seiten lokal gespeichert und getestet habe. Das Problem liegt an der Reihenfolge, mit der die Javascripts eingebunden werden. HTML <script type="text/javascript" src="typo3temp/javascript_8d985f2453.js"></script> <script type="text/javascript" src="typo3conf/ext/t3mootools/res/mootoolsv1.11.js"></script> <script src="typo3conf/ext/rgsmoothgallery/res/scripts/jd.gallery1010.js" type="text/javascript"></script> <script src="typo3conf/ext/rgsmoothgallery/res/scripts/slightbox107.js" type="text/javascript"></script> <link rel="stylesheet" href="typo3conf/ext/rgsmoothgallery/res/css/jd.gallery.css" type="text/css" media="screen" /> <link rel="stylesheet" href="typo3conf/ext/rgsmoothgallery/res/css/slightbox.css" type="text/css" media="screen" /> <script type="text/javascript" src="typo3conf/ext/pmkslimbox/res/scripts/slimbox_ex.js"></script> <script type="text/javascript">window.addEvent('domready', Lightbox.init.bind(Lightbox,{resizeDuration: 400, resizeTransition: Fx.Transitions.sineInOut, opacity: 0.8, opacityDuration: 500, initialWidth: 250, initialHeight: 250, animateCaption: 1, showNumbers: 1, defaultIframeWidth: 500, defaultIframeHeight: 300, iframeScrolling: 'auto', enablePrintButton: 0, enableSaveButton: 0,llPage: 'Page', llOf: 'of', psScriptPath: 'http://localhost/typo3conf/ext/pmkslimbox/savefile.php'}));</script> <link rel="stylesheet" href="typo3conf/ext/pmkslimbox/res/styles/slimbox_ex.css" type="text/css" media="screen" /> Setze ich die Scripts der PMKSlimbox "VOR" die Smoothgallery, dann verschwinden die Probleme, zumindest soweit ich das bis jetzt erkennen kann. Nur wie kann ich die Reihenfolge der "Include Static from Extension" beeinflußen?? Egal in welcher Reihenfolge ich das im Template definiere, die RGSmoothgallery platziert sich im generierten Source-Code immer vor der PMKSlimbox, die definierte Reihenfolge hat hier also keine Auswirkung und greift einfach nicht, keine Ahnung warum. Hat da jemand vielleicht einen Tipp parat, woran das noch liegen könnte und wie ich die Reihenfolge beeinflussen kann?? Vielen Dank für eure Hilfe! Sares |
|
Verfasst am: 27. 07. 2008 [09:59]
|
|
|
Sares
Themenersteller
Dabei seit: 12.06.2006
Beiträge: 52
|
Hallo, ich konnte das Problem jetzt endlich lösen. Um die Reihenfolge der Javascript Ausgabe zu ändern, muss man folgende Datei anpassen: /typo3conf/ext/pmkslimbox/static/SlimBox_t3mootools/setup.txt Hier dann einfach den page-Wert in den Zeilen 2 und 3 von 1230 auf < 10 ändern (10 dürfte wohl der Standard-Wert der SmoothGallery sein), dann klappt es auch mit der Kombo RGSmoothgallery und PMKSlimbox. Hoffe das hilft auch anderen, die eventuell einmal auf das selbe Problem stoßen. Sares |



